책 내용 질문하기
대괄호와 큰따옴표 질문이요 [ ] " "
도서
2018 시나공 기출문제집 컴퓨터활용능력 1급 실기
페이지
349
조회수
113
작성일
2019-07-03
작성자
탈퇴*원
첨부파일

문제2번에 3번문제에서

dlookup을 이용해 푸는 문제가 있는데

 

 

=DLookUp("성명","학생","Left(txt학번,7)=학번")

으로 하면 이름이 뜨는데

 

=DLookUp([성명],[학생],Left([txt학번],7)=[학생]![학번])

으로 하면 #name이 나오고

 

심지어 앞에 expression과 domain 부분만 [ ] 를 붙인

 

=DLookUp([성명],[학생],"Left(txt학번,7)=학번")  도 안되는데 이유가 궁금합니다.

 

 

다른 답변을 찾아보니 []는 컨트롤이나 테이블, 필드명 등에 붙이고 엑세스에서 자동으로 붙여주기도 하며, 붙이든 말든 답이 나오면 된다는데

 

어쩔떄 붙이는지 궁금합니다. 

답변
2019-07-04 20:35:04

안녕하세요.

 

필드명을 입력할 때는 대괄호([ ])로 묶고, 단순 텍스트를 입력할 때, 그리고 DSUM, DAVG 같은 도메인 함수에서 필드명을 입력할 때는 큰따옴표(“ ”)로 묶어서 입력합니다.

 

SQL문에서도 필드와 컨트롤을 변수선언으로 취급해서 특별히 작은따옴표나 대괄호를 씌워주지 않습니다.

 

대괄호는 주로 매크로 조건 설정시에 사용되거나

쿼리 디자인 작업시에도 함수에 인수로 사용되는 필드나 표시를 특정하게 지정하는 경우 등에 사용됩니다.

 

좋은 하루 보내세요.

 

  • 관리자
    2019-07-04 20:35:04

    안녕하세요.

     

    필드명을 입력할 때는 대괄호([ ])로 묶고, 단순 텍스트를 입력할 때, 그리고 DSUM, DAVG 같은 도메인 함수에서 필드명을 입력할 때는 큰따옴표(“ ”)로 묶어서 입력합니다.

     

    SQL문에서도 필드와 컨트롤을 변수선언으로 취급해서 특별히 작은따옴표나 대괄호를 씌워주지 않습니다.

     

    대괄호는 주로 매크로 조건 설정시에 사용되거나

    쿼리 디자인 작업시에도 함수에 인수로 사용되는 필드나 표시를 특정하게 지정하는 경우 등에 사용됩니다.

     

    좋은 하루 보내세요.

     

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.